According to statistics released by the non-profit Praja Foundation, accidents on Mumbai railways killed and injured the least number in 2020-21 relative to the four years before it.In 2020-21, the city's lifeline lost 370 lives and 269 commuters were wounded.Although the low figures seem to be a direct result of the pandemic-induced lockout, accidental deaths have been steadily decreasing year after year.The reduction has been attributed to a variety of safety measures, according to railways.
